Preparation of polycyclic azaarenes by an extended Pomeranz-Fritsch procedure

An extension of the Pomeranz-Fritsch procedure has been evaluated as a route to some polycyclic azaarenes. Aromatic aldehydes were treated with the dimethyl and diethyl acetals of 2-aminoethanal, the resulting imines reduced to amines which were tosylated and the resulting sulfonamides treated under a range of acidic conditions. The two naphthaldehydes led to benzo[f]isoquinoline and benzo[h]isoquinoline in overall yields of 13% and 36%. Phenanthrene-9- carbaldehyde and phenanthrene-3-carbaldehyde gave dibenzo[f,h]isoquinoline and naphtho[2,1-g]isoquinoline, respectively, as the major tetracyclic products. No pentacyclic product was obtained from a similar sequence starting from pyrene-1-carbaldehyde. Georg Thieme Verlag Stuttgart.
